SEO Essentials What Search Engine Optimisation Techniques should you use
Two Types of Optimisation
On Site – Concerns techniques that you can apply to elements on your website itself . ( pages, content, images, video etc).
Off Site – Concerns activities such as building links to you website from
other sites and additional content creation for publishing on external website. (covered in a later presentation)

SEO Essentials Getting the basics right
1. Page Titles
• I consider this one of the most important ranking factors for Google.• Ensure each page has a different and unique title.• Make it short, but descriptive and include your keywords and phrases.• Keep keywords towards the start of the description• Ensure it is an accurate summary of the page.• Make sure it reads correctly and it not just a list of words.• Make it no more that 70 characters

SEO Essentials Getting the basics right
E.g. www.fourcorners.ie/the-beers/brooklyn_lager
2. Readable, Descriptive URLS.
• Naming the directories or folders that hold your website files.
• Ensure the directory name and page name identifies the section or page
• Give them a suitably descriptive name with your keywords.
• Avoid URLS and page names with numbers, like category id’s etc.
E.g. www.directbrand.ie/digital_marketing_agency/social_media/

SEO Essentials Getting the basics right4. Header Tags• Surround your paragraph headers in Header Tags.
They look like so, H1, H2, H3, H4, H5, H6
• Again be as specific as possible with your header text.• H1 given the greatest importance.
<h1>Directbrand, the digitally driven marketing agency</h1> Some text<h2>Our Digital Web Services</h2> Some text<h3>Combining Strategic Thinking, Creative Conversation and Technology Innovation</h3> Some text
SEO Essentials Getting the basics right5. Page Content
• It’s all about the content.
• Each page on your website should have several hundred words of text.
• Your keywords and key phrases should be included high up in the page
• Have a substantial amount of well written content on your pages .
• But make sure it reads well and is not overly stuffed with your keywords.

SEO Essentials Getting the basics right8. Site Maps – HTML Site Maps
• Acts as a directory of the all, pages, sections and categories on your website.
• Each page listed in the site map is linked to that page in your site.
• A search engine can reach every page within your website quickly and easily.
• Relevant and descriptive Anchor Text and Title tags.
SEO Essentials Getting the basics right9. Site Maps – XML Site Maps
• Tells tells the search engines how you would like it to crawl and index your website
• XML sitemaps are key to instructing search engines the page structure of your site
• Use one of the many sitemap generator and then make your own changes to it.
